Disassembly-free viewport template assembly
The invention discloses a disassembly-free observation port template assembly, relates to the technical field of building aluminum alloy templates, and solves the technical problems of hollowing, pitted surface and difficulty in observation in pouring of a current closed structure. The disassembly-free observation port template assembly comprises a baffle and a cover plate which are connected with each other, and a transparent observation assembly is arranged on the cover plate; by means of the observation assembly, the pouring condition can be checked under the condition that formwork removal is not needed, it is guaranteed that the structure is poured fully, and the phenomena of pouring hollowing and pitted surfaces are effectively avoided. The observation assembly adopts a buckle connection structure observation assembly or a bolt connection structure observation assembly, the observation assembly is made of transparent materials, the service life of the observation assembly is shorter than that of aluminum alloy, and the observation assembly is convenient to replace due to the adoption of a structure convenient to disassemble. Protective films are attached to the upper surface and the lower surface of the observation assembly and connected through bolts, nuts or buckles, the films can prevent concrete from polluting the observation assembly, the observation assembly can be repeatedly used, only the surface films need to be replaced, disassembly-free observation in the pouring process is achieved, and the assembly and disassembly steps are reduced.
